Boom Barrier Setup Guide for Apartments & Offices in Bangladesh
A boom barrier is the simplest way to control which vehicles enter your apartment complex, office tower or factory. But a barrier on its own is just a moving arm — what makes it useful (and safe) is how the whole lane is planned: the civil work, the way vehicles are identified, the safety sensors and the software behind it. This guide walks through what actually goes into a working parking barrier in Bangladesh.
1. Plan the lane first
Before buying anything, look at the lane itself:
- Width and approach — is there room for a car to stop, be identified and pass without blocking the road outside?
- Power — a stable supply (with backup for outages, which are common) so the barrier and readers stay online.
- Ground loop — a wire loop cut into the road under the barrier that detects a vehicle and auto-closes the arm only after the car has fully passed.
- Entry vs exit — decide whether you need one shared lane or separate in/out lanes for busier buildings.
Getting the civil layout right at the start avoids expensive rework later.
2. Choose the right barrier
Not all barriers are equal. For a building gate, look for:
- Speed — a fast boom (around 1.5 seconds) keeps traffic moving at busy times.
- Duty cycle — a brushless-motor barrier handles heavy, all-day use far better than a cheap one.
- Interchangeable arm direction — so the same unit fits left- or right-hand lanes.
- Manual release — the arm can be raised by hand during a power or device fault, so vehicles are never trapped.
3. Decide how vehicles are identified
This is the real heart of the system — how the barrier knows who to let in:
- ANPR / LPR camera reads the number plate. Great for visitors and for photo evidence of every entry.
- RFID / UHF tag on the windshield is matched by a long-range reader. Fastest and most reliable for regular residents and staff.
- Guard remote for manual override at the post.
For most Bangladesh buildings the strongest setup combines plate and tag (dual verification) so a misread plate is backed up by the tag, and a swapped tag is caught by the plate.
4. Build in safety
A barrier that can hit a car or a person is a liability. Proper systems keep the arm up while anything is underneath using:
- Induction loop detection,
- Infrared / radar anti-smash sensors, and
- Traffic lights (red by default, green on authorised open) so drivers always know the lane state.
These aren’t optional extras — they are what separate a safe installation from a dangerous one.
5. Add the software layer
Hardware controls the arm; software controls the policy. A good parking system gives you:
- A vehicle registry (plate, owner, tag, assigned zone),
- Access passes for residents, staff and visitors that can expire and be revoked,
- Zone and occupancy tracking with live capacity,
- Real-time barrier status and remote open/close/lock,
- Entry/exit reports with camera reference for any incident.
6. Prefer one vendor for the whole lane
The most common problem with parking projects in Bangladesh is a gap between the “camera company,” the “barrier company” and the “software company.” When something breaks, each blames the other. A single provider that handles the civil layout, the barrier, the cameras, the tags and the software means one warranty and one support number.
